Abstract
A mechanical trap includes an ultra light carbon fiber hollow tube roller on a pairs of pillow block bearings and adapters. It can be easily mounted on top of a water container. Bait is placed in the middle section of the roller. When a mouse or a rat climbs on the roller and try to reach and eat bait, the ultra sensitive roller will become unstable, self-triggered and start rolling. The mouse or rat will quickly lose balance and then fall into water container underneath. Water depth in the container will determine whether the mouse or rat will be captured alive or killed from drowning. The trap can have an adapter and adjustable length to universally fit different kinds of water container of different sizes. It can quickly trap or kill multiple different sizes of mice and rats. It is simple, low-cost, easy to operate, durable and environmental friendly.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PRESENT INVENTION
[0044] The present invention is about a universal rolling trap to kill or catch mouse and rats. It has a low cost, high sensitivity.
[0045] Referring
[0046] Mice and rats have a super sense of smell. They will go for peanut butter bait 7. They can easily locate the bait 7 and then climb along either inner carbon fiber roller tube 1 or outer carbon fiber roller tube 2. They can maintain balance if rear legs are still outside of the roller. However, carbon fiber material is much lighter than mice and rats. Once all legs are on roller, balance is difficult to maintain. Once mice and rats start losing balance, imbalance will accelerate and mice and rats will lose more balance very quickly. Finally mice and rats have no choice but fall from either inner carbon fiber hollow tube 1 or outer carbon fiber hollow tube 2 into water container 5 underneath.
[0047] Mice and rats are not good swimmers. If water depth is larger than their body length excluding tail they will be drowned to death. If water depth is less than body length, mice and rat might be caught alive. The best scenario is that mice and rats fall before they begin to actually eat the bait 7 so that bait is saved to catch more mice and rats without bait consumption.
